The Hoodia plant takes a minimum of five years to fully mature. Only when it matures is it considered to be ready for harvest. The whole plant is not powdered for consumption. Only the crux, the central succulent stem, the core area of Hoodia has the all important appetite suppressing ingredient – molecule P57 – and, therefore, only this area should be taken out and made into a powder which should be encapsulated.
